A good reddit client...

... with room for many improvements. Comments cannot be collapsed and swipes for liking or disliking a post are not always accurate. The overall experience is enjoyable and clearly well thought, however, scrolling comments and subs is choppy and often leads to crashes. The menus on the other hand are super smooth and a joy to navigate, but unfortunately, thats not where users are going to spend the majority of their time. That said, i have faith in this little client; its developer listens to feedback and is always fixing and making adjustments, and I will keep supporting it and providing feedback. I have no doubt this will be a great app one day but as of now, it needs more work for it to be worth the price asked.
